网站开发技术之PHP、Java和C++的比较与选择
在当今这个信息化时代,网站已经成为了企业和个人展示自己的重要途径,而在网站的开发过程中,技术的选择至关重要,本文将对PHP、Java和C++这三种主流编程语言进行详细的比较与分析,帮助大家在选择时能够更加明智。
我们来看一下PHP,PHP是一种开源的服务器端脚本语言,主要用于Web开发,它的语法简洁易懂,学习成本较低,因此成为了初学者入门Web开发的首选语言,PHP可以与HTML结合生成动态网页,也可以嵌入到HTML中作为标记语言使用,PHP还支持多种数据库系统,如MySQL、Oracle等,可以方便地实现数据的存储与查询,PHP的性能相对较低,对于大型项目的开发可能不太适用。
接下来是Java,Java是一种面向对象的编程语言,具有跨平台、安全性高等特点,Java广泛应用于各种类型的软件开发,包括Web应用、桌面应用、移动应用等,Java的优点在于其强大的生态系统,有许多优秀的框架和库可供开发者使用,如Spring、Hibernate等,这些框架可以帮助开发者快速构建功能丰富的应用,Java的性能较高,适合处理大量数据和高并发场景,Java的学习曲线较陡峭,对于初学者来说可能会有一定的难度。
C++是一种通用的编程语言,具有较高的性能和灵活性,C++可以用于开发各种类型的软件,包括操作系统、游戏、嵌入式系统等,C++的优点在于其底层的操作能力,可以方便地实现对硬件的控制,C++的代码可移植性较好,可以在不同的平台上运行,C++的学习难度较大,需要掌握较多的知识和技能,C++的内存管理较为复杂,容易出现内存泄漏等问题。
PHP、Java和C++各有优缺点,适用于不同的开发场景,对于初学者来说,建议从PHP开始学习,逐步熟悉Web开发的基本概念和技术,当具备一定的基础后,可以根据实际需求选择学习Java或C++,对于有特殊需求的项目,也可以考虑使用其他编程语言进行开发,选择合适的编程语言是提高开发效率的关键,希望本文能为大家在选择编程语言时提供一些参考。
还没有评论,来说两句吧...